We had gone to El Gordo for lunch over the weekend during our first trip to Bendigo. It’s located in a very cute lane. Lovely staff, very approachable. We ordered pulled pork burrito, chicken sandwich and a lime and mint mojito. Everything was fantastic. We highly recommend this cafe
Do yourself a favour. Go for breakfast. Grab a coffee and enjoy the ambiance of chancery lane at this beaute little cafe. Food is value for money deliciousness. Chad is a master barista… he makes magic flow from that machine! Service team A+
Great food, great drinks, staff are so friendly and accommodating. Breakfast and coffee is great and also tapas and a cocktail is fab. Its a really cool space too. We love El Gordo, just wish it was open in the evenings!
Excellent coffee, and quality, fresh ingredients made for a super tasty experience. So very reasonably priced, with quick and friendly service, this is most definitely a gem to return to. Located in funky Chancery Lane. I hope this place really takes off.

A friend and I were over for lunch during good Friday and my, it’s one of the cutest little lanes we’ve seen so far. We dig the intimacy and the fact that staff were approachable. She had the pulled pork wrap and i had the smoked salmon brioche burger. I don’t know about the price but I understand. It was our first time and Bendigo and we loved it.
We had a lovely late lunch here. The Cubano burrito was not what I expected, but then again, I’ve never had one before. It was more like a toasted wrap. The turtle bean salad was nice, I just found it odd that there were peas and corn in there. Also seasoning seemed lacking. I expected more punchier flavours. Maybe I’m comparing to South American cuisine too much. The service was absolutely lovely. Cannot fault it at all. And being Bendigo, they were happy to have a chat. Would love to return and try the dinner menu. PS, they also have pencils and colouring books for kids.
